Police in Kansas City are actively investigating a shooting incident that occurred during the Kansas City Chiefs' Super Bowl victory rally, resulting in one fatality and over 20 individuals sustaining injuries. The incident unfolded as approximately one million people gathered near Union Station to celebrate the Chiefs' championship win. Chaos erupted as gunshots rang out, causing panic among attendees. Children were among those wounded in the shooting. While three individuals were detained, no motive has been determined yet. Authorities are urging anyone with information or video footage of the incident to come forward. National Conference president Farooq Abdullah announced the party's decision to independently contest all seats in the upcoming Lok Sabha elections, dealing a blow to the INDIA bloc. Abdullah, recently summoned by the ED in connection with an alleged cricket scam, stated, "NC will contest alone." This move follows concerns voiced by Abdullah regarding seat-sharing disagreements within the INDIA bloc. Congress MP Jairam Ramesh acknowledged ongoing talks but mentioned that National Conference and PDP would remain part of the alliance. The development compounds challenges for the INDIA bloc, already facing uncertainties with AAP and Trinamool Congress wavering in their commitment.

Actor and Member of Parliament (MP) Mimi Chakraborty has taken a significant step by submitting her resignation to West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ee, citing disagreements with local Trinamool leadership. The Jadavpur MP expressed frustration, stating her dream for the constituency faced hurdles. Chakraborty, elected in 2019, highlighted challenges arising from her film background. While Banerjee hasn't accepted the resignation, Chakraborty acknowledged assurances to address the issues. The move follows criticism faced by another actor MP, Nusrat Jahan, for her silence on Sandeshkhali's sexual harassment allegations. Both actors previously faced scrutiny for low parliamentary attendance.

Four students leaving Benjamin E. Mays High School in Atlanta were wounded when someone fired at them from a vehicle. The shooting occurred in the lower campus parking lot shortly after dismissal, according to Atlanta Public Schools. Fortunately, none of the students sustained life-threatening injuries, and they were promptly transported to the hospital. The school district's police department, along with Atlanta Fire Rescue, responded swiftly to the incident. All school activities were canceled as authorities investigate the shooting, with the district emphasizing the safety of students and staff. Details about the vehicle involved have yet to be released by authorities.

A video circulating on social media, purportedly showing the ongoing farmers' protest, has been debunked. India Today Fact Check reveals the footage predates the farmers' march and, in reality, captures a gathering supporting Punjabi YouTuber Bhanna Sidhu. Arrested in January amid an extortion case, Sidhu's hometown protest occurred weeks before the farmers' protest began on February 13. The video, showcasing a canopy-covered assembly, triggered false claims as it circulated widely. Bhana Sidhu, with ties to Bharatiya Kisan Sangh, is a social media influencer known for addressing rural and youth-centric issues in Punjab, unrelated to the ongoing "Delhi Chalo" protest.

West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ee has accused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S) of fueling unrest in violence-stricken Sandeshkhali village. Banerjee asserted that the RSS has a base in the area, highlighting past riots and hinting at undisclosed plans during Saraswati Puja. The village has been embroiled in a month-long political storm, triggered by an Enforcement Directorate raid on TMC leader Shajahan Sheikh's residence. The aftermath revealed allegations of land grabbing and sexual harassment, intensifying tensions. Banerjee, emphasizing her commitment to justice, detailed measures taken, including arrests and the deployment of a women's police team to address grievances.

Mumbai's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j International Airport grapples with severe congestion, forcing airlines to cancel 40 flights per day. Post-COVID travel surge intensifies air traffic, causing extended circling times for flights, risking fuel wastage and operational delays. The Airport Authority of India identifies excessive slot distribution, non-adherence to allotted slots, and non-scheduled operations as key challenges. To mitigate congestion, the Ministry of Civil Aviation issues directives to restrict air traffic during peak hours. Airlines like Akasa Air and SpiceJet comply with government directives, canceling numerous flights. Despite the cancellations, the airport operates at full capacity, handling 1000 daily movements amid the congestion crisis.

Amid ongoing 'Delhi Chalo' protests, around 200 farmers obstructed railway tracks in Punjab, leading to disruptions in train services. The blockade comes ahead of the third round of talks between the government and farmer leaders to address key demands. The 'Delhi Chalo' march, now in its third day, sees farmers rallying for MSP and other rights. Haryana suspended internet services along its border with Punjab amid escalating tensions. Despite previous failed discussions, Union Ministers are set to engage with protesting unions. Haryana's Chief Minister criticized the protests, while farmers announced a nationwide strike for February 16.

Following the Supreme Court's decision to strike down the electoral bond scheme, the Congress party has launched a scathing attack on the ruling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P). Congress leader Pawan Khera questioned what the BJP had sold in exchange for the ₹5,200 crore it received through electoral bonds. He demanded transparency and urged the State Bank of India to disclose all information. Khera also expressed concern that the government may issue an ordinance to circumvent the apex court's ruling. Former Congress president Rahul Gandhi echoed the sentiment, labeling the scheme as a medium for corruption within the BJP.

In a tragic turn of events during the Kansas City Chiefs' Super Bowl victory parade, one person lost their life and several others were injured in a shooting incident. Among the victims was Lisa Lopez-Galvan, a mother-of-two and radio DJ, who tragically lost her life in the attack. The shooting occurred outside a former train station in Kansas City, Missouri, causing chaos and panic among the celebrating crowd. Law enforcement swiftly responded, arresting three suspects and recovering firearms from the scene. The motive behind the shooting remains unclear, but authorities confirm it was a criminal act.
